HUSBAND NOTES: James SHI/SHY
In the Hancock Co. Ga. Tax Return for 1825 , Capt. Bullington's District,
 James Shy is listed as having 450 acres of land on Buffalo Creek in
Hancock Co. and 202 acres of land in Houston County. James Shy is listed on the Ga.
Hancock Co., census for the years, 1810-1850.

When James Shi/Shy died in 1853, apparently it was thought that no will
existed.  Curry Dickson, husband of daughter, Elizabeth, was named Administrator by
the Court August 1, 1853.  He administered the estate until August 13, 1855
when  apparently a will was found which named John S. Latimer one of the
Executors and Curry Dickson turned it over to him as ordered by the court.

The will of James Shi was signed August 22, 1839 and filed for probate August
13, 1855, John S. Latimore.  His heirs were, wife; son, John; daughters,
Peggy, Nancy & Sally.  He left nothing to Elizabeth Shi Dickson as he had already
advanced to her and her husband a "fair portion of my estate".  Apparently
Jane Shy predeceased him in death.  There is no mention of her in the disbersements.
